Hello,

I am trying to add the Expand/Collapse link to the top of every topic page.

I added the code in the WebHelp skin's default HTML template, above the <%TOPIC_TEXT%> variable:
HMToggleExpandAll.PNG

The Expand/Collapse link appears at the top of the default topic page:
Link-on-page.PNG

The link is throwing an error on the page:
HMToggleExpandALL-ERROR.PNG

Also, the Expand/Collapse link only appears on the default topic page. When I navigate to another topic and then return to the default topic, the Expand/Collapse link no longer appears.

What have I missed?

Hi Jett,

There are two problems here: First, you're using a V3 skin from the Premium Pack, which uses a different command. The second one is, you can't put something like this on every page in these dynamic skins by adding it to the template. It will appear on the first page that the user visits, but it will disappear as soon as they navigate to another page in the help. This is because there are no page loads when navigating in this layout. Instead, only the content in the topic area is dynamically replaced, using a compressed copy of the next page's content in a JSON file. Since the entire content container must be replaced when this is done, your link from above the topic text variable is also deleted.

FYI, you can find the commands for controlling toggles in V3 here in the documentation:

http://www.it-authoring.com/info/pp3hel ... ggles.html

However, all of this is actually redundant in these skins. If you look in the More menu in the published skin there is a Show Expanding Text option, which opens and closes all the toggles (the text switches to "Hide..." when they are open). 8)
